April 1, 2022
Charlotte Day Wilson
In this episode, I sat down with Charlotte Day Wilson—a brilliant Canadian musician, singer, and songwriter. She released her debut album Alpha in July of 2021. We get into what it’s like being on her Alpha tour, the energy of each audience across cities, navigating the music industry as a queer woman, being nominated in multiple categories for this year's JUNO awards, and being true to herself in all aspects of her creative process from start to finish.<hr><p style='color:grey; font-size:0.75em;'> Hosted on Acast.
